The Liquid Handling Technology Market in Australia is witnessing growth as industries like pharmaceuticals, biotechnology, and food and beverage increasingly rely on automation and precision for liquid handling applications. Liquid handling systems, which include pipetting robots, dispensers, and syringes, are used to streamline laboratory processes, improve accuracy, and minimize human error. The pharmaceutical and research sectors, in particular, are driving the demand for liquid handling systems due to their need for high-throughput screening and precise measurements in drug development and testing. As the need for more efficient, faster, and accurate liquid handling systems grows, driven by technological advancements, the market is expected to see sustained growth. With the continued focus on improving operational efficiency and productivity in various industries, the liquid handling technology market in Australia is poised for expansion.
Liquid handling technology is advancing rapidly in Australia, especially within pharmaceutical research, diagnostics, and biotech sectors. Automation is the major driver, with labs moving from manual pipetting to robotic systems for accuracy and throughput. Demand is especially high in genomic research, COVID-era diagnostics, and drug discovery. Compact benchtop systems and software-controlled liquid handling are becoming the norm in both public and private labs. Sustainability and waste reduction in lab consumables are also influencing equipment design. The market is buoyed by continued investments in healthcare R&D and academic partnerships.
The liquid handling technology market in Australia faces challenges in terms of accuracy, cost, and technological advancements. As industries such as pharmaceuticals, chemicals, and food and beverage continue to grow, the demand for precise liquid handling solutions is increasing. However, the high cost of automation systems, including robotic liquid handlers and dosing systems, can be prohibitive for small and medium-sized businesses. Moreover, the development of cutting-edge technologies requires continuous investment in research and development, creating financial pressures on manufacturers. The need for customizable solutions that can handle a wide range of liquids, from volatile chemicals to sensitive biological samples, further complicates the market dynamics.
The liquid handling technology market in Australia is expanding rapidly, particularly within the biotechnology, pharmaceutical, and healthcare sectors. Investors can capitalize on the growing need for precision in lab automation, where liquid handling systems are crucial for conducting high-throughput experiments and clinical analyses. With advancements in precision medicine and personalized therapies, the demand for automated liquid handling solutions to streamline drug development and diagnostics is expected to rise. The market also benefits from increasing demand for liquid handling technology in food safety testing, chemical manufacturing, and environmental monitoring. Furthermore, the push for reducing human error in laboratories and improving operational efficiency presents opportunities for the development of smarter, AI-integrated systems. Sustainability trends, including eco-friendly and reusable consumables, could further enhance the markets growth prospects.
The Australian liquid handling technology market is influenced by regulations ensuring precision and safety in laboratory and industrial settings. Standards guide the design and operation of liquid handling equipment to maintain accuracy and prevent contamination. The government supports innovation in automated liquid handling technologies through research grants and industry partnerships. Training programs are promoted to enhance workforce skills in operating advanced equipment. Import controls ensure that foreign products meet Australian quality and safety standards. These policies aim to support scientific research and industrial processes while maintaining high standards of accuracy and safety.?
